Understanding Your Audience

Before crafting a CTA, it’s crucial to understand your audience's interests and pain points. Tech enthusiasts and AI professionals look for value, innovation, and solutions. Tailoring your CTA to address these needs increases the likelihood of engagement.

Key Elements of a Persuasive CTA

  • Clarity: Use clear and concise language that states exactly what the reader will get.
  • Urgency: Create a sense of urgency with words like "Now," "Today," or "Limited."
  • Value Proposition: Highlight the benefits or solutions your offer provides.
  • Visibility: Make your CTA stand out visually with contrasting colors and strategic placement.

Best Practices for CTA Placement

Position your CTAs strategically within your content. Common placements include:

  • At the end of your blog post, summarizing the key message.
  • Within the introduction to grab attention early.
  • In sidebars or pop-ups for additional visibility.

Testing and Optimizing Your CTAs

Regularly test different CTA versions to see what resonates best with your audience. Use A/B testing to compare variations in wording, design, and placement. Analyze click-through and conversion rates to optimize your CTAs continually.
